Swiss Steak 4 beef cube steaks, or 1 beef round steak, cut into pieces Sliced onions Salt Pepper Flour 1 large can tomato sauce or 1 large can tomato soup
Heat vegetable oil in pan. Season cube steaks with salt and pepper; spread flour to cube steaks; add to pan and brown on both sides. Add sliced onions to pan; cook until onions are translucent. Remove steaks from pan to plate; add tomato sauce or soup and about 1/2 can of water; mix until combined thoroughly. Return steaks to pan and continue cooking for about 30 minutes. Reduce heat to simmer- simmer for about 1 1/2 hours. Enjoy!!
This Beef Stew Recipe is for the slow cooker.
2 to 2 1/2 pounds beef stew meat 2 to 3 potatoes, peeled and cubed 1 can diced tomatoes 1 can mixed vegetables 1 medium onion, cut into cubes Any other vegetable you want salt/pepper to taste
Add stew meat to slow cooker; add potatoes, tomatoes, mixed vegetables, and any vegetable you want to add. Add just enough water to cover meat and vegetables; add salt and pepper. Cook on low for about 6-9 hours or 5-7 hours on high. This is also great served over cooked noodles. Enjoy!!!!
Beef Pot Roast This can be also made in the slow cooker
1 2-3 pound beef tender pot roast 2-3 potatoes, peeled and cubed 1 medium onion, peeled and cubed 1 small package baby carrots 1 stalk celery, chopped coarsely 1 can diced tomatoes Salt/Pepper
Put beef pot roast in slow cooker; add vegetables and tomatoes. Add enough water to cover meat and vegetables. Add salt and pepper. Cook on low for about 7 to 8 hours or 5-6 hours on high. You can serve this with corn bread or a nice green salad. Delicious!!
Enjoy!!! Any leftover pot roast can be shredded and made into beef barbecue. Just shred remaining pot roast and just add about 1/4 to 1/2 cup prepared barbecue sauce. Just heat thoroughly and serve on hamburger buns with a side of cole slaw and potato chips.
